    A new version of the ADHD Self-Report Scale (ASRS-RS) has been developed. The Adult ADHD Investigator Symptom Rating Scale (ASRS-RS) is an 18-item scale designed to help health professionals evaluate and observe the symptoms of adults with ADHD.     ADHD symptoms in adults

    An assessment of ADHD symptoms in adults is an essential step in diagnosing the condition and treating it. This will help you be more aware of the condition and give you a better idea of the options available to you.

    An adult ADHD assessment usually involves an in-person interview with the patient as well as an overview of their history. It could also include psychological tests. You must bring all of your documents and a complete social background to the appointment.

    The test for ADHD symptoms in adults will consist of a medical exam to determine if there are any medical conditions. The physician may use the standard behavior rating scales, questionnaires and tests. The doctor may also evaluate the person's mood and physical health.

    A person must show at least six symptoms to be considered to meet the typical diagnostic criteria. These symptoms must also occur in multiple settings, such as at home, work and social settings.

    Cognitive-Behavioral Therapy is one of the most well-known forms of therapy. It helps patients recognize and change negative thoughts and behavior. The treatment also assists them to achieve their goals and shows them to self-control their behavior.
